Subject: Tide-table widget — handover

Hi support folks,

Small change on our end: the Moonpull tide-table widget is getting a new caretaker starting next week. Day-to-day nothing shifts for you — same ticket queue, same severity rules — but bug escalations and data-accuracy complaints (yes, including the ones about phantom low tides near Harrow Sound) should now route to the new owner rather than the old widgets alias. Please update your macros accordingly. The person now responsible is listed right below.

approver of hahog-hahap = Ulaath Praael

# Flaglight Rollouts — Approvals

Quick version for on-call: any rollout touching more than 5% of traffic needs an approval in Flaglight before the ramp continues. Kill switches don't need approval — just flip them and note it in the incident channel. Scheduled ramps pause automatically if error budget burns hot. If you're stuck at 2 a.m. with a pending approval, there's one person authorized to override, and that's the approver below.

account owner for tagep-bafof: Norael Gilax Juleth

Ticket: Expired credential for Eventspine schema registry

Producers started failing validation against the Eventspine schema registry at 03:10 because the registry's internal access credential lapsed. The key had a 90-day lifetime and no rotation reminder was configured. Fix applied: added a calendar-driven rotation task and documented the process in the maintainers' wiki. Note for future maintainers: the replacement credential issued today is recorded below.

API key for hahog-kajef: vxb15-Orrbjm9glxbWQLX

## Step 4 — Sign the report bundle

Before merging, confirm the FuelTrace weekly report artifact builds clean from the release branch. Run `make bundle` in `fueltrace-reports`, check that the Harborline fleet dataset fixture passes, and diff the manifest against staging. Do not approve if checksum mismatches appear. The bundle must be signed prior to upload to the Vexley distribution bucket; the pipeline uses the deploy key shown below.

deploy key for taguf-bafop: bky4_bYeM